Staff Technical Program Manager

Stack AV
Summary
Join Stack, a company developing revolutionary AI and autonomous systems for the trucking industry, as a Technical Program Manager (TPM). Partner with technical leads to manage end-to-end workstreams for core autonomy capabilities and supporting infrastructure. Develop detailed schedules and long-term plans, track progress, identify bottlenecks, and maintain risk assessments. Drive teams to meet demanding timelines, evaluate tradeoffs, and facilitate cross-functional collaboration. Report on workstream progress and contribute to engineering process improvements. This role requires strong hands-on engineering experience and excellent communication skills. The ideal candidate will have a hyper-organized mindset and the ability to navigate complex technical discussions.
Requirements
- Strong experience as a hands on engineer prior to becoming a TPM in automotive, aerospace, or other appropriate technology domain. Self-driving and robotics experience is NOT required
- Understanding of complex systems integration in one or more domains mentioned above. Able to adapt and learn new technologies quickly
- Familiarity with standard TPM tooling like JIRA, Google Slides, Sheets or equivalent
- Familiarity with typical SW development lifecycles
- Excellent communication and teamwork skills to build trusting relationships across all levels and departments
- Hyper organized mindset with an acute focus on details required. Must bring structure to where there is not
- Must be able to listen to complex discussions and accurately summarize the conclusions and action items
Responsibilities
- Partner with technical leads to manage end to end workstreams for the core autonomy capabilities and the tools and infrastructure that support driverless operations
- Develop a detailed tactical schedule as well as high level long term plans for the workstreams assigned balancing execution to the current priority needs while making progress towards the long term vision
- Keep granular track of and report on the progress toward product milestones. Ask tough questions to keep the team focused and on track
- Identify bottlenecks / limitations in team deliverables and partner closely with cross functional teams on any dependencies to architect solutions
- Maintain and track risks as well as uncertainties and develop contingency plans to ensure the workstreams do not stall. Be prepared to handle multiple workstreams as part of your scope (adjusted by level hired)
- Drive teams to understand scope and schedule details to accomplish demanding timelines efficiently
- Constantly evaluate tradeoffs that need to be made in a resource constrained environment, and flag issues where a decision is required. Facilitate buy in across teams and make recommendations when needed to get the team out of a stalemate
- Develop relationships with your cross functional stakeholders that will allow you to push on a technical path forward as needed through constructive discussions and brainstorming
- Report out on behalf of the workstreams assigned in various forums e.g. standups, exec reviews, all hands etc. Help the teams pull together relevant information needed to present to the broader org from time to time
- Work with leadership on engineering process improvements
- Dive into new technical areas, learn the lingo, and fill leadership and process gaps as discovered to promote project success